MALAYSIA
from September, 12th to October, 11th 2017
After a week spent in Singapore , we hitchhiked to Malaysia. We discovered a way more modern country than we expected, mainly Muslim and with large Indian and Chinese communities. Most Malaysians speak English which makes communication a lot easier. I volunteered alone for a week in tiny family farm for a week. Then with my boyfriend Sebastian, we hitchhiked along the west coast of the country together, we visited the old colonial nieghborhoods and the numerous temples of the cities, we walked in the tea plantations and we swam at the "Monkey Beach" of Ipoh. After a month, we reached the northern border with Thailand and continued my hitchhiking world tour .
